Gah! I fell in love with these two the moment they stepped out of their car at Conestoga House and Gardens. Maybe even earlier, when they chose the Gardens as their location. In the past, we could arrive with clients during their open-to-the-public hours. Now, besides a fee, clients must reserve a time, and your photographer has to handle some paperwork.
